登录/注册

温度报警器pcb

更多

好的,关于温度报警器的PCB设计,这里提供一个详细的说明,涵盖关键要素、设计要点和流程:

一、温度报警器PCB的核心功能模块

  1. 温度传感模块:

    • 核心元件: 温度传感器(如 NTC 热敏电阻、PT100、DS18B20、DHT11、LM35、热电偶 + 放大/ADC 等)。
    • PCB设计考量:
      • 位置: 传感器位置至关重要,需要能有效感知目标区域的温度。可能需要伸出的探头或靠近被测表面的布局。
      • 连接: 传感器与主板的连线设计(如使用插槽、端子、直接焊接)。
      • 信号特性: 模拟信号传感器(NTC, PT100, LM35)需要模拟走线,避免数字噪声干扰。数字信号传感器(DS18B20, DHT11)走线要求相对宽松。
      • 上拉电阻: 数字传感器通常需要配置上拉电阻(在 PCB 上预留位置)。
      • 滤波: 模拟信号路径可能需要简单的 RC 滤波电路减少噪声。
  2. 信号处理与控制模块:

    • 核心元件: 通常是微控制器(MCU)如 STM32, ATmega328P (Arduino), PIC, STC89C52,或者比较器(如 LM393)用于简单模拟电路。
    • PCB设计考量:
      • MCU 选型与布局: 根据复杂度、成本、功耗选择 MCU。放置位置应便于连接传感器、显示、按键、报警输出等外围模块。
      • 时钟电路: 晶体振荡器或陶瓷谐振器及其负载电容需要靠近 MCU 引脚,走线短且对称。
      • 复位电路: 复位按钮和阻容复位电路需要靠近 MCU 复位引脚。
      • 电源去耦: 极其重要! 每个电源引脚附近(尤其是 MCU)都要放置去耦电容(通常 0.1uF MLCC + 10uF 电解/Tantalum),尽可能靠近引脚放置。这能滤除高频噪声,保证 MCU 稳定工作。
      • ADC 参考: 如果使用 MCU 的 ADC 读取模拟传感器,需要稳定的参考电压(Vref)。可使用专用基准源(如 TL431)或干净的电源,并做好滤波。
      • 编程接口: 预留编程/调试接口(如 SWD, JTAG, ISP, UART)。
  3. 报警设定与显示模块:

    • 核心元件:
      • 设定: 按键、旋转编码器、电位器(模拟电路)。
      • 显示: LED 指示灯、数码管(7段/LED)、LCD 字符屏、OLED 屏幕。
    • PCB设计考量:
      • 按键: 布局符合人机工学,考虑防抖(硬件 RC 滤波或在软件处理)。
      • 显示接口: 根据显示类型设计接口电路(如数码管的限流电阻、LCD 的偏置电阻/对比度调节电位器)。走线长度和阻抗控制(对高速 SPI/I2C OLED 尤其重要)。
      • 背光: 如果需要显示背光,设计驱动电路(限流电阻或恒流源)。
  4. 报警输出模块:

    • 核心元件:
      • 声报警: 有源蜂鸣器(自带振荡源,直流驱动)、无源蜂鸣器(需要 PWM 驱动)。
      • 光报警: LED (通常红色或闪烁)。
      • 继电器输出: 用于控制大功率设备(如切断加热器电源、启动风扇、连接外部警报器)。
    • PCB设计考量:
      • 驱动电路:
        • 蜂鸣器/LED: 通常需要三极管(如 S8050)或 MOSFET 驱动,MCU 引脚通过限流电阻控制基极/栅极。蜂鸣器两端要并联续流二极管(如 1N4148),防止反电势损坏三极管/MCU。
        • 继电器: 必须使用三极管/MOSFET 驱动(MCU 无法直接驱动线圈)。线圈两端同样必须并联续流二极管。继电器触点连接高压/大电流部分要与低压控制部分严格隔离(间距、开槽)。
      • 隔离: 继电器线圈驱动部分与 MCU 之间,可以用光耦进行电气隔离,提高抗干扰能力和安全性。
      • 大电流走线: 继电器触点连接的走线要足够宽(根据电流计算),避免发热瓶颈。
  5. 电源模块:

    • 核心元件: 电源接口(DC插座、USB、端子台)、电源开关、电压转换芯片(LDO 如 AMS1117, LM7805;或 DC-DC 如 MP1584, LM2596)、滤波电容、保护二极管(防反接)。
    • PCB设计考量:
      • 输入保护: 输入端口附近放置 TVS 管或压敏电阻防浪涌,保险丝防过流。
      • 防反接: 串接二极管或在输入加 MOSFET 防反接电路。
      • 电源路径: 电源输入 -> 保护/开关 -> 转换芯片 -> 各级滤波电容 -> 负载。路径清晰,减少环路面积。
      • 滤波电容: 转换芯片输入/输出端按规格书要求放置足够容量的电解电容(储能、低频滤波)和 MLCC (高频滤波)。
      • 散热: LDO 或 DC-DC 芯片在处理较大压差或电流时会产生热量,PCB 需要足够的铜箔面积散热(铺铜),必要时加散热片。
      • 地平面: 尽可能使用完整的地平面层,为所有返回电流提供低阻抗路径,减少噪声和干扰。关键信号线(模拟、高速)下方也要有完整的地参考面。

二、PCB设计关键要点与流程

  1. 原理图设计:

    • 使用 EDA 工具(如 KiCad, Altium Designer, Eagle, EasyEDA)绘制详细的原理图。
    • 确保所有元件符号和封装对应正确。
    • 清晰标注电源网络(VCC, VDD, 3V3, 5V, GND, AGND)。
    • 添加必要的注释和参数(电阻电容值、接口定义)。
    • 进行电气规则检查(ERC)。
  2. 元件库与封装:

    • 确保所有元件都有正确的PCB封装(Footprint)。需要精确的焊盘尺寸、形状和间距。
    • 特别注意传感器、连接器、散热器/功率器件的特殊封装需求。
  3. PCB布局:

    • 模块化布局: 将功能相近的元件(电源、MCU核心、传感器接口、报警输出、显示)分组放置,减少长连线。
    • 信号流向: 遵循信号的自然流向(传感器->信号调理->MCU->报警输出/显示)。
    • 电源流: 电源输入->转换->滤波->分配到各模块。
    • 关键元件优先:
      • 定位温度传感器及其连接器。
      • 定位 MCU 及其时钟、复位、去耦电容(必须紧邻MCU引脚!)。
      • 定位电源模块及其输入输出电容(必须紧邻转换芯片引脚!)。
      • 定位报警驱动器件(蜂鸣器、LED、继电器驱动三极管/MOSFET)。
      • 定位显示器和按键。
    • 散热考虑: 给功率器件(电源芯片、驱动管、继电器)预留足够散热空间和铜箔。
    • 隔离区: 高压继电器触点部分与低压控制部分物理隔离(间距加大、开槽)。
  4. PCB布线:

    • 电源线: 足够宽!根据电流计算线宽(使用在线线宽计算器)。优先布电源线和地线。
    • 地线/地平面: 核心! 尽可能使用大面积铺铜作为地平面(GND Plane)。模拟地和数字地可在星形点(通常在电源地)单点连接。保持地平面完整连续。
    • 模拟信号线: 尽量短、远离数字信号线和高频源(时钟、开关电源)。必要时使用包地(两侧布地线)或走在内层(如果多层板)。
    • 数字信号线: 普通数字信号(按键、慢速显示)要求不高。高速信号(如 SPI 驱动的 OLED)注意长度匹配(如果需要)、阻抗控制(很难在双面板实现,必要时缩短长度或降低速率)。
    • 高频信号: 时钟线尽量短,避免直角走线(用45度或圆弧),包地处理。远离模拟和输入部分。
    • 继电器触点线: 足够宽,远离低压敏感信号线。
    • 避免环路: 减少信号环路面积,降低天线效应(发射和接收噪声)。
    • 泪滴: 在焊盘与走线连接处添加泪滴,增加机械强度。
    • 丝印: 清晰标注元件位号(R1, C2, U3)、接口定义、极性方向、版本号、警告标识(如高压)。
  5. 设计规则检查(DRC):

    • 在布线完成后,必须运行 DRC。设置好规则:
      • 最小线宽 / 线间距
      • 最小过孔尺寸 / 钻孔尺寸
      • 丝印到焊盘间距
      • 焊盘到焊盘 / 焊盘到走线间距
      • 铜皮到板边间距
    • 仔细检查并修正所有 DRC 错误和警告。
  6. 制造文件输出:

    • Gerber 文件:顶层铜箔、底层铜箔、顶层丝印、底层丝印、顶层阻焊、底层阻焊、钻孔文件(NC Drill)、板框(Keep-Out Layer)。
    • 钻孔文件:指定孔的大小和位置。
    • BOM 表:元件清单(位号、型号、规格、数量、供应商信息)。
    • Pick and Place 文件:贴片机的元件坐标和角度文件(如果需要 SMT)。

三、实用建议

一个简单的参考设计框架(基于MCU)

+----------------+          +---------------+          +-------------------+
| 温度传感器       | —(模拟/数字)—> | 微控制器 (MCU) | <—(按键/编码器)—> | 报警设定       |
| (DS18B20/NTC)  |          | (STM32/Arduino)|          +-------------------+
+----------------+          |               |          +-------------------+
                            |               | <—(SPI/I2C/UART)—> | 显示模块      |
                            |               |          | (OLED/LCD/LED) |
                            |               |          +-------------------+
                            |               |
                            |               | —(GPIO/PWM)—> +-------------------+
                            |               | ————[驱动]——> | 声报警 (蜂鸣器)  |
                            |               | —(GPIO)———> | 光报警 (LED)     |
                            |               | ————[驱动]——> | 继电器输出        |
                            +---------------+          +-------------------+
                                  ^
                                  |
                                  |
                          +----------------+
                          | 电源模块       |
                          | (5V/3.3V LDO) |
                          +----------------+
                                  ^
                                  |
                          +----------------+
                          | 外部电源输入   |
                          | (DC/USB)      |
                          +----------------+

总结: 设计温度报警器 PCB 需要综合考虑功能需求、元件选型、电气特性(尤其是电源完整性、信号完整性、EMC)、热设计、机械布局和可制造性。遵循模块化布局、重视电源和地、仔细进行规则检查和复查是成功的关键。从简单的设计开始迭代是一个好策略。祝你设计顺利!

应用于温度报警器中的高精度温度传感芯片

温度报警器的工作原理主要基于温度传感器对环境

2024-02-23 09:30:37

温度报警器

有人知道基于单片机用数码管显示温度报警器的程序知道怎么设计的么

2023-10-15 18:14:48

基于51单片机的温度报警器设计

基于51单片机的温度报警器设计

2023-08-01 01:11:03

基于单片机的温度报警器Proteus仿真程序

基于单片机的温度报警器Proteus仿真设计资料

资料下载 木头1233 2023-05-22 15:24:04

基于51单片机的LCD温度报警器源代码

基于51单片机的LCD温度报警器源代码

资料下载 刘鹏 2021-04-30 10:05:56

无线报警器Protel工程电路原理图及PCB文件免费下载

本文档的主要内容详细介绍的是无线报警器Protel工程电路原理图及PCB文件免费下载。

资料下载 佚名 2021-01-15 17:40:04

水开报警器PCB原理图免费下载

本文档的主要内容详细介绍的是水开报警器的PCB原理图免费下载。

资料下载 佚名 2020-11-16 17:34:07

电话报警器PCB原理图免费下载

本文档的主要内容详细介绍的是电话报警器的PCB原理图免费下载。

资料下载 佚名 2020-10-26 12:08:00

应用在温度报警器领域的数字温度传感芯片

温度报警器是利用温度传感器对外界的

2023-02-17 09:16:18

基于CC2530(ZigBee设计)的温度报警器

这是基于CC2530设计的远程温度报警器,通过CC2530终端检测环境温度上传给手机APP实时显示。

2022-05-27 09:54:10

怎样去设计一种基于CC2530单片机的温度报警器

基于CC2530的温度报警器是由哪些部分组成的?怎样去设计一种基于CC2530单片机的温度

2021-09-24 08:23:07

气体报警器是如何报警的,可燃气体报警器防爆吗

当周围环境中可燃性气体发生泄露,可燃气体报警器检测到可燃性气体浓度达到报警器设置的报警值时,

2021-05-12 17:50:15

温度监测报警器电路图

本例介绍的温度监测报警器,具有“高”、“中”、“低”3档温度指示,能在温度

2020-01-19 15:14:00

温度报警器的制作与调试过程分析

利用温度传感器,对外界的温度进行实时检测。当温度超过或者低于用户所设定的

2019-08-02 15:53:23

请问基于51温度报警器画的原理图正确吗?

请问一下 这是我刚画的温度报警器请问一下原理图正确吗?还有 我1602液晶VO没有加滑动变阻器,这样可以显示吗?PCB布局可以帮我看一下有什么需

2019-06-03 00:29:34
7天热门专题 换一换
相关标签